Sainsbury's Supermarkets Ltd is looking for a Trading Assistant for their Caerleon Mill Street Local Store in Newport, Wales. In this part-time role, you'll work 16 hours per week, helping ensure the store is prepared for customers and assisting with their needs.
The position involves:
- Collecting stock
- Serving customers at checkouts
- Maintaining store presentation
Candidates should be enthusiastic about customer service and able to thrive in a physical and fast-paced environment.
Benefits include:
- Discounts
- Free food
- Holiday entitlement
- Pension contributions

How to prepare for a job interview at Sainsbury's Supermarkets Ltd
✨Know the Company
Before your interview, take some time to research Sainsbury's. Understand their values, mission, and what makes them stand out in the retail industry.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in being part of their team.
✨Show Your Customer Service Skills
As a Trading Assistant, customer service is key.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you've gone above and beyond for customers. Think about situations where you resolved issues or made someone's day better – this will demonstrate your enthusiasm for helping others.
✨Be Ready for a Fast-Paced Environment
Since the role involves working in a physical and fast-paced environment, be prepared to discuss how you handle pressure. Share specific instances where you've successfully managed multiple tasks at once, and highlight your ability to stay organised and efficient under stress.
✨Dress the Part
First impressions matter! Dress smartly and appropriately for the interview. While Sainsbury's has a casual work environment, showing that you care about your appearance can reflect your professionalism and respect for the opportunity.
